Manage your property with Noel Jones

We understand that as a property investor, you want your portfolio to capitalise on return in a manner that is as seamless and stress free as possible. To do this, it is best to engage the services of a highly motivated team who understand that there is no room for complacency in the ever-changing world of Real Estate; and thatโ€™s where the Noel Jones Property Management department fits in.

Stretching across 9 offices, we have earned our trusted reputation in Melbourneโ€™s east through our ability to work with clients to offer them an end-to-end service; from purchasing their property, managing it from a rental perspective and then marketing it for sale again when the time is right.

So, what can you expect if you choose to partner with the Property Management Team at Noel Jones?

  • Dedicated property managers that act as a conduit between yourself and your tenants
  • Wider support team offering unparalleled local knowledge and an in-depth understanding of all facets of the property market
  • Evolving marketing strategies to attract the right applicants for your home
  • Extensive screening processes for all prospective tenants
  • Regular inspections performed with exacting detail
  • Timely communication on any issues reported at routine inspections
  • Access to our far-reaching database of dependable and cost-effective tradespeople for any maintenance needs

Our thorough understanding of the Residential Tenancies Act and all current legislation ensures we can advise you confidently on the matters that most often expose landlords to risk; this also includes providing advice and support on matters relating to VCAT and dispute resolution.
